Kurumsal yazılım projesi neden hazırlıkla başlar
Kurumsal yazılım projelerinde başarısızlığın çoğu kod yazılmadan önce ortaya çıkar: belirsiz kapsam, hizalanmamış paydaşlar, ölçülemeyen hedefler ve gerçekçi olmayan beklentiler. İyi bir başlangıç, teknik tercihten önce gelir. Amaç; satın almacılar ve karar vericiler için projeyi yönetilebilir, ölçülebilir ve savunulabilir kılan bir karar zemini kurmaktır.
Aşağıdaki adımlar, kamu, yerel yönetim, özel sektör ve KOBİ tarafında hazır ürün ile kuruma özel yazılımı birlikte değerlendiren bir bakışla planlanabilir.
Adım adım başlangıç
1. Problemi ve hedefi netleştirin
Çözmek istediğiniz operasyonel sorunu tek cümleyle yazın. Ardından bunu ölçülebilir bir hedefe bağlayın: hangi süreç hızlanmalı, hangi hata azalmalı, hangi görünürlük artmalı. Hedef ölçülemiyorsa proje sonunda başarı da tartışmalı kalır.
2. Paydaşları ve karar mekanizmasını belirleyin
Projeden etkilenen birimleri, son kullanıcıyı, bütçe sahibini ve teknik karar vericiyi erken belirleyin. Kimin neyi onaylayacağı, kararların ne kadar sürede alınacağı baştan netleşmezse proje paydaş trafiğinde yavaşlar. Tek bir sorumlu sahip (proje sahibi) tanımlanması önerilir.
3. Kapsamı yazılı tanımlayın
Olmazsa olmaz gereksinimleri, iyi olur gereksinimlerden ayırın. Birinci sürümde nelerin kapsam dışı kalacağını da yazın. Kapsamın açık sınırları, ilerleyen aşamada kapsam kaymasını ve maliyet sürprizlerini azaltmaya yardımcı olur.
4. Gerçekçi bir bütçe çerçevesi kurun
Bütçeyi yalnızca geliştirme maliyeti olarak değil; entegrasyon, veri taşıma, eğitim, bakım ve işletme dönemini kapsayan bir toplam sahip olma maliyeti olarak düşünün. On-prem, bulut veya hibrit kurulum tercihleri de bütçeyi etkiler ve baştan değerlendirilebilir.
5. Tedarikçiyi yöntemle seçin
Fiyat tek başına seçim ölçütü olmamalıdır. Tedarikçinin çalışma yöntemini, benzer projelerdeki deneyimini, doğrulanabilir referanslarını, destek ve bakım modelini değerlendirin. Hazır ürün ile kuruma özel geliştirmeyi birlikte sunabilen bir yaklaşım, esneklik açısından avantaj sağlayabilir.
6. Pilot veya PoC ile doğrulayın
Büyük taahhütten önce sınırlı kapsamlı bir pilot ya da kavram kanıtı (PoC) planlayın. Pilot; teknik uyumu, kullanıcı kabulünü ve gerçek veriyle çalışmayı küçük ölçekte test eder. Kamu ve kurumsal tarafta pilot/PoC, riski adım adım azaltmaya yardımcı olur ve kararı kanıta dayalı kılar.
7. Başarı kriterlerini önceden yazın
Projeyi neye göre başarılı sayacağınızı baştan tanımlayın: kabul kriterleri, performans eşikleri, kullanıcı benimseme oranı, ölçülebilir süreç iyileşmesi. Yapay zekâ bileşeni varsa bunu bir karar destek katmanı olarak konumlandırın; insan onayı ve denetim izi ile çalışacak şekilde planlayın.
Yaygın hataları önlemek
Belirsiz hedef, çok geniş ilk sürüm, geç katılan paydaş ve yalnızca fiyata dayalı tedarikçi seçimi en sık görülen risklerdir. Bu rehberdeki adımlar yazılı bir başlangıç belgesine dönüştürüldüğünde, proje boyunca ortak bir referans noktası oluşturur ve beklenti farklarını azaltmaya yardımcı olur. Hazırlığını tamamlamış bir başlangıç, doğru çözümü ve doğru ortağı seçmeyi de kolaylaştırır.